Signs You Require Professional Mold Solutions
How can one recognize if mold has become a serious problem in their home? Signs often include visible mold growth on walls, ceilings, or other surfaces. A earthy odor may fill the air, indicating hidden mold behind walls or under flooring. Frequent water leaks or high humidity levels can also indicate potential mold problems. Homeowners should be alert for symptoms such as persistent allergies or respiratory issues among family members, which may indicate mold exposure. Additionally, dark spots or discoloration in areas prone to moisture, like bathrooms or basements, demand immediate attention. If mold is extensive or covers more than ten square feet, it is advisable to seek professional mold remediation services. Ignoring these signs can lead to more significant issues, making early detection essential for maintaining a safe living environment. Timely intervention can prevent further contamination and protect the home from potential damage.

Mold's Effects on Medical Status
When mold establishes itself in a home, it can have considerable health implications and produce structural damage. Mold spores, when inhaled, can initiate reactions, breathing issues, and worsen asthma symptoms. Individuals with compromised immune systems or pre-existing health conditions are notably vulnerable, experiencing symptoms such as headaches, fatigue, and skin irritation. Prolonged exposure may result in more critical health complications, including chronic respiratory diseases. Furthermore, mold can release mycotoxins, which have been linked to neurological and other systemic effects. It is crucial for homeowners to recognize these risks and address mold problems promptly, ensuring a safer living environment for all occupants. Ignoring mold issues can cause a decrease in overall wellness and quality of life.
Building Integrity Breach
Unchecked mold growth can significantly undermine a home's building stability. Mold exists in wet environments, breaking down biological components such as wood, drywall, and insulation. Over time, this deterioration can cause compromised beams, sagging ceilings, and unstable walls, posing major safety risks. The presence of mold often points to moisture problems, which, if unaddressed, may lead to additional structural damage. Homeowners may encounter high-cost repairs and renovations if the issue worsens. Furthermore, mold can release spores into the air, aggravating health issues for occupants. Initial Evaluation Procedure
Professionals in mold mitigation begin the process with a comprehensive initial assessment to identify the extent and source of the problem. Throughout this phase, they perform visual inspections, searching for signs of mold growth, water damage, and moisture sources. Using specialized equipment, such as moisture meters and thermal imaging cameras, they assess hidden areas susceptible to mold infestations. The evaluation further includes air quality testing to detect the presence of mold spores. These experts frequently consult with property owners to obtain information about previous water incidents or humidity problems. This detailed assessment enables them to create an effective remediation plan customized to the specific conditions of the property, ensuring a focused approach to mold removal and prevention.

Post-Cleanup Assessment Processes
Ensuring effective mold remediation involves a set of critical post-remediation verification steps. After the removal process, mold removal experts perform thorough inspections to assess the success of their work. This includes visual assessments and moisture level tests in affected areas. Air quality testing is also conducted to identify any lingering mold spores, guaranteeing that air quality has returned to safe levels. Experts may use advanced equipment, such as thermal imaging cameras, to detect hidden moisture. Once all testing is complete, they compile a detailed report outlining findings and any required follow-up actions. What to Anticipate During the Mold Remediation Process
During the mold elimination process, occupants can expect a meticulous and systematic approach to confronting the difficulty. First off, professionals carry out a careful evaluation to identify the degree of the mold problem and any associated moisture problems. This evaluation shapes the corrective plan tailored to the specific situation.
Next, the perimeter is contained to prevent mold spores from spreading, often using plastic sheeting and negative air pressure systems. Following containment, technicians safely extract contaminated materials, such as drywall or insulation, and administer specialized cleaning solutions to disinfect surfaces.
Air quality assessment may also be performed to confirm that mold spores are successfully eliminated. Once remediation is complete, professionals may suggest repairs and restoration to return the space find guide to its original condition. Advice for Eliminating Future Mold Accumulation
After completing the mold mitigation effort, homeowners can take proactive steps to prevent future mold growth. First, keeping low indoor humidity levels is essential; using dehumidifiers in damp areas helps keep moisture at bay. Regularly inspecting and repairing any leaks in roofs, plumbing, or walls will also reduce water accumulation, a key factor in mold development.
Additionally, residents are advised to make certain of proper ventilation in attics, basements, and bathrooms. Sliding open windows and using exhaust fans can greatly lower moisture. It is recommended to clean and maintain gutters at intervals to prevent water overflow.
Additionally, opting for moisture-resistant options for drywall and paint can deliver an supplementary layer of safety. Finally, property owners should consider performing routine mold assessments, as quick identification is vital for effective handling. Through implementing these approaches, individuals can create a more healthful living environment and considerably lower the risk of mold recurrence.

How Much Do Expert Mold Removal Services Typically Price?
Mold removal services offered by professionals usually fall between $500 to $6,000, influenced by the intensity of the contamination, the scope of the affected area, and the particular approaches implemented by the remediation company.
Does My Insurance Cover Mold Removal Expenses?
Coverage for mold removal under insurance differs significantly depending on the policy. Some homeowners' insurance plans might pay for expenses related to mold if the damage was caused by a covered peril, whereas others exclude mold completely. Examining your specific policy is critical.
How long Does the Mold Remediation Process typically Take?
Mold remediation commonly requires one through five days, contingent on the degree of infestation and the dimensions of the affected space, along with the exact removal methods used.
Is it possible to stay in My Home During Remediation?
Residing in the property during mold remediation is seldom recommended. Experts regularly propose leaving your home to maintain safety, reduce spore inhalation, and support comprehensive treatment of the infected areas without interruption.
What Certifications Should I Look for in Mold Remediation Professionals?
When looking for mold removal professionals, one should search for credentials such as IICRC, NORMI, or ACAC. These credentials demonstrate expert instruction and adherence to industry standards for effective and safe mold removal practices.
